How to write an invoice for towing

When writing a towing invoice, you should include the following essential details:

  • Name and ID Numbers: Include your name as the driver, your license number, and your truck’s license plate number.
  • Details of the Towed Vehicle: Record the towed vehicle’s make, model, year, color, license plate number, registered state, an VIN.
  • Invoice Number and Date: Each invoice should have a unique identification number and the date it was issued.
  • Itemized Breakdown of Services: A detailed breakdown of the towing services provided.
  • Storage Facility Charges: Clearly outline the rates for the services rendered, including any applicable taxes, surcharges, or additional fees.
  • Total Amount Due: Calculate and display the total amount due for the provided services.
  • Payment Terms: Specify the payment terms, including the due date, accepted payment methods, and any late payment penalties or discounts for early payment.
  • Terms and Conditions: Include any relevant terms and conditions, such as liability disclaimers, late payment policies, or warranties.
  • Bank Details: If applicable, provide your banking information or preferred payment details for electronic fund transfers.
  • Additional Notes: Any additional information or notes relevant to the specific transaction or client can be included to provide further clarity.

By including these details on the invoice, towing contractors can ensure that the billing process is transparent, professional, and aligned with industry best practices and standards.
